@alpha-arcade/mcp
MCP (Model Context Protocol) server for Alpha Arcade prediction markets on Algorand.
Lets AI agents (Claude, Cursor, Copilot, etc.) browse markets, fetch full API-backed orderbooks, place orders, manage positions, and trade on-chain prediction markets.
SDK vs MCP vs CLI
- SDK (
@alpha-arcade/sdk): low-level TypeScript primitives for bots, backends, and apps. - MCP (
@alpha-arcade/mcp): exposes the same capabilities as MCP tools for AI agents. - CLI (
@alpha-arcade/cli): human terminal UX withtable/jsonoutput, prompts, and--dry-run/--yessafety rails.
The CLI and MCP both use the same runtime/client setup logic so behavior stays aligned.

CLI safety model
- Write commands prompt for confirmation by default.
--dry-runprints payloads (and market-order matching estimate) without submitting.--yesbypasses prompts for non-interactive automation.- Price validation enforces
(0,1)dollars and caps unusually high slippage.

WebSocket Stream Tools
The stream_* tools connect to the Alpha Arcade WebSocket API (wss://platform-wss.alphaarcade.com) for real-time data. No API key required. Each tool opens a connection, collects data, then closes — no persistent subscriptions to manage.
stream_orderbook
Gets a real-time orderbook snapshot for a market. Faster than the on-chain get_orderbook tool (~5s vs ~10s). Returns the same full processed snapshot shape as get_full_orderbook, with bids, asks, spread, and per-side YES/NO detail.
- slug (required): The market's URL-friendly name (e.g.
"will-btc-hit-100k") - timeoutMs (optional): Max wait time in ms (default: 15000)
stream_live_markets
Collects market probability changes over a time window. Returns all accumulated changes with market IDs, probability patches, and spread/midpoint updates. Useful for seeing which markets are currently active.
- durationMs (optional): How long to collect events in ms (default: 5000)
stream_market
Watches a single market by slug and returns the first change event. Times out if nothing changes.
- slug (required): The market's URL-friendly name
- timeoutMs (optional): Max wait time in ms (default: 15000)
stream_wallet_orders
Watches a wallet for order changes (new, updated, or filled orders) and returns the first event. Uses the configured ALPHA_MNEMONIC wallet if no address is provided.
- walletAddress (optional): Algorand wallet address
- timeoutMs (optional): Max wait time in ms (default: 15000)
Setup
Environment Variables
| Variable | Required | Description |
|---|---|---|
ALPHA_MNEMONIC |
For trading | 25-word Algorand mnemonic |
ALPHA_API_KEY |
No | Alpha partners API key. If set, markets can be fetched via API and get_full_orderbook becomes available. If omitted, markets are discovered on-chain. |
ALPHA_ALGOD_SERVER |
No | Algod URL (default: mainnet Algonode) |
ALPHA_INDEXER_SERVER |
No | Indexer URL (default: mainnet Algonode) |
ALPHA_MATCHER_APP_ID |
No | Matcher app ID (default: 3078581851) |
ALPHA_USDC_ASSET_ID |
No | USDC ASA ID (default: 31566704) |
Getting an API key
An API key is optional. Without it, you can still fetch markets on-chain, place orders, and use most SDK features. With an API key, you get richer market data, full API-backed orderbooks, liquidity rewards information, wallet order lookups, and more.
To get an API key:
- Go to alphaarcade.com and sign up with your email or Google account.
- Open the Account page
- Open the Partners tab.
- Click Create API key and copy the key.

Zero Config Mode
With no environment variables at all, the server works in read-only mode. Markets are discovered directly from the Algorand blockchain -- no API key needed. You can browse markets, view orderbooks, and check positions. Trading tools will return an error explaining that a mnemonic is required.
Price and Quantity Units
All prices and quantities use microunits (1,000,000 = $1.00 or 1 share):
- Price
500000= $0.50 - Quantity
1000000= 1 share - Slippage
50000= $0.05
